Ballroom dancing is often viewed as a social hobby, but it can also deliver meaningful health benefits. Because it typically involves continuous footwork, full-body coordination, and sustained activity during longer sessions, dancing can raise your heart rate and build fitness—especially when practiced regularly.

While the intensity varies by dance style and how long you dance, many people find that ballroom sessions feel like a blend of cardio and strength training. That combination is one reason fitness-minded instructors increasingly include dance in wellness routines.

Cardio benefits without feeling like “exercise”

Many ballroom dances require repeated patterns of movement—turns, steps, and controlled pacing—over several minutes at a time. Ballroom dancing is often described as elegant and social—but growing interest from health researchers and clinicians points to a different kind of impact: measurable mental-health benefits. From stress reduction to mood improvement, the practice appears to engage multiple systems in the body and brain at once.

While ballroom styles vary, the underlying experience is consistent. Dancers move to structured rhythms, respond to a partner, and spend time in a shared environment—often in weekly classes or community events. That blend may make the activity especially effective for people looking for mental-health support that feels rewarding rather than clinical.
